Dr. Sarah Zaman is a Principal Research Fellow at the Westmead Applied Research Centre, Faculty of Medicine and Health, University of Sydney. Her work focuses on cardiovascular disease, women's heart health, and clinical research. She has contributed to over 100 peer-reviewed articles, including high-impact studies in The Lancet and Circulation. Her research integrates machine learning with clinical practice to improve outcomes for patients with coronary artery disease and spontaneous coronary artery dissection (SCAD). Dr. Zaman leads initiatives addressing gender disparities in cardiology and cardiovascular risk management post-pregnancy complications.
Her current research students include Carina CHUY, Quan DANG, Chloe TREVOR, and Edwina WING-LUN, focusing on topics like conversational AI for heart failure management and SCAD care protocols. She collaborates with institutions globally to advance SCAD research through the ANZ-SCAD registry and advocates for women's cardiovascular health through clinical trials and policy advocacy.
Key themes in her publications include redefining coronary artery disease paradigms, optimizing PCI outcomes with intracoronary imaging, and mitigating biases in clinical trials. Dr. Zaman also explores the environmental impact of AI in medicine and the role of diet (e.g., Mediterranean) in cardiovascular prevention.
